Though Nora Roberts's writing career may have had a rocky start, her perseverance has paid off in spades. After moving to Keedyville, west Maryland in the late 70s, it took a vicious weather system to move her to write when she was snowed in at her house. The resulting manuscript was shopped around to various publishers, but ultimately rejected. While subsequent novels were doomed to the same fate, Nora struck pay dirt with Irish Thoroughbred, which was published by Silhouette in 1981 and sold three-quarters of a million copies.
